Fort Payne Main Street is all about our downtown, helping put businesses in empty buildings and advertising their new ventures. We have started a new way to spotlight old and new businesses, we call it “We said yes to a Main Street address” by showing the owners, their place of business and what they bring to our downtown. It is all about the financial impact of downtown and making downtown Fort Payne a highly sought after location for future entrepreneurs.
